| pixie wrote: | Thats odd....
Works for me in iTunes perfectly and I get a 404 in XMMS. (from both clicking and saving the m3u file and opening it) |
Great,
with this I finally solved it. It is xmms problem. Enabling "SHOUT/Icecast title streaming" in cofiguration of MPEG player plugin fixed the problem.

I had the same problem with previewing mp3 files before buy on "www.allofmp3.com".
I checked with the radio mentioned here too... This was not working before I changed the settings :
The solution was to disable the "MAD MPEG Decoder plugin 0.8 ..."
